How Our Same Day Water Removal Process Works

When you call our team for Same Day Water Removal, we’ll send a certified technician to assess the damage and create a customized plan to get your property back to normal. Our process typically involves the following steps:

Step 1: Assessment and Planning

We’ll inspect your property to identify the source and extent of the water damage. Our technician will take notes and photos to document the damage and create a plan for removal and restoration. This step usually takes around 30 minutes to an hour.

Step 2: Water Removal and Extraction

We’ll use specialized equipment to extract water from your property, including wet vacuums and pumps. Our team will work efficiently to remove as much water as possible, usually within 2-3 hours. We’ll also use air movers and dehumidifiers to dry out the affected areas.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

We’ll use industrial-grade dehumidifiers and air movers to dry out your property completely. This step can take anywhere from 3-5 days, depending on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

We’ll thoroughly clean and sanitize all surfaces and materials affected by the water damage. This includes floors, walls, ceilings, and any other areas where water may have come into contact.

Step 5: Restoration and Reconstruction

We’ll work with you to restore your property to its original condition. This may involve replacing damaged materials, repairing or replacing flooring, and painting or refinishing surfaces.

Warning Signs You Need Same Day Water Removal

Ignoring water damage can lead to costly repairs, health risks, and even structural damage to your property. Look out for these warning signs to catch water damage early: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

If you notice persistent musty odors in your home, it’s likely due to water damage. These odors can be a sign of mold growth, which can spread quickly and cause serious health problems.

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ls

Water stains on ceilings or walls can show water damage or leaks. These stains can be a sign of a larger problem, so it’s essential to address them quickly.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age or excessive moisture. This can lead to costly repairs and even create a tripping hazard.

Visible Signs of Water Damage

Visible signs of water damage, such as water spots or mineral deposits, can show a problem. Don’t ignore these signs, address them quickly to prevent further damage.

Unusual Sounds or Leaks

Unusual sounds or leaks in your home can be a sign of water damage or a hidden leak. These sounds can be a sign of a more significant problem, so it’s essential to investigate further.

High Water Bills

High water bills can be a sign of a hidden leak or water damage. These leaks can waste thousands of gallons of water and drive up your utility bills.

Same Day Water Removal Cost in Centralia, WA

The cost of Same Day Water Removal in Centralia, WA can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area. Here are some estimated price ranges for different aspects of the service: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water removal and ext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ions.
Drying and d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and number of equipment units needed.
Cleaning and sanitizing $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and type of materials affected.
Restoration and reconstruction $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and type of materials needed for repairs.
Equipment rental and usage $500 – $2,000 Number of equipment units needed and duration of rental.
Insurance claims and documentation Free We’ll work closely with your insurance company to ensure a smooth claims process.
